From 647e61cc6d9b13dd2799d2302ce9289a1627e36c Mon Sep 17 00:00:00 2001 From: zwelch Date: Sun, 10 May 2009 22:03:57 +0000 Subject: Extend autotools build to create shared library libopenocd with libtool: - Add libtoolize step too bootstrap script; creates ltmain.sh script. - Add AC_PROG_LIBTOOL to configure.in to add libtool support to build. - Change Makefile.am library rules from static (_a) to libtool (_la). - Install libopenocd.{la,so,a} in $(libdir); update openocd link rules. - Extend MAINTAINERCLEANFILES in top-level Makefile.am to remove ltmain.sh. git-svn-id: svn://svn.berlios.de/openocd/trunk@1695 b42882b7-edfa-0310-969c-e2dbd0fdcd60 --- src/helper/Makefile.am | 10 +++++----- 1 file changed, 5 insertions(+), 5 deletions(-) (limited to 'src/helper') diff --git a/src/helper/Makefile.am b/src/helper/Makefile.am index afe26b81..a5582783 100644 --- a/src/helper/Makefile.am +++ b/src/helper/Makefile.am @@ -5,7 +5,7 @@ AM_CPPFLAGS = \ -DPKGLIBDIR=\"$(pkglibdir)\" METASOURCES = AUTO -noinst_LIBRARIES = libhelper.a +noinst_LTLIBRARIES = libhelper.la if ECOSBOARD CONFIGFILES = @@ -15,19 +15,19 @@ endif -libhelper_a_SOURCES = \ +libhelper_la_SOURCES = \ binarybuffer.c $(CONFIGFILES) configuration.c \ log.c command.c time_support.c \ replacements.c fileio.c startup_tcl.c if IOUTIL -libhelper_a_SOURCES += ioutil.c +libhelper_la_SOURCES += ioutil.c endif -libhelper_a_CFLAGS = +libhelper_la_CFLAGS = if IS_MINGW # FD_* macros are sloppy with their signs on MinGW32 platform -libhelper_a_CFLAGS += -Wno-sign-compare +libhelper_la_CFLAGS += -Wno-sign-compare endif noinst_HEADERS = binarybuffer.h configuration.h types.h log.h command.h \ -- cgit v1.2.3-18-g5258